New User Foundation Model Enhances Open Web Browsing Data Analysis

Researchers have developed a new user foundation model designed for the open web, addressing the challenges of fragmented and non-persistent user identities. This model utilizes self-supervised learning on user browsing histories, applying a Transformer encoder pre-trained with masked language modeling and a sequence-level contrastive objective. The approach has shown significant improvements in downstream production tasks, including a 2.13% increase in CTR and a 1.13% decrease in eCPC during a 7-day A/B test. AI
